Honey In Cuisine

Honey always played an important role in human nutrition, because in old times they didn`t have sugar. The Greeks and Romans made various pastries out of honey. Renowned doctors from Antiquity to Renaissance like Hippocrates, Galen and Paracelsus used it for treating various illneses and the Slavs used to make mead out of it, which is valued even today.

Honey has ever greater role even today. It is not only used as spread on bread or as sweetener for hot tea in cold winter days, but it also has versatile use in cuisine. It is also suitable for application in cosmetics.
